Police investigates Icelanders on OnlyFans
One of Iceland's more popular OnlyFans contributors is Klara Sif Magnusdottir. When interviewed by Mbl.is in April she claimed to have earned the equivalent of $US 120.000 from her profile on the website in a span of just nine months. Content sold through popular website may violate Iceland's pornography ban more

Nervous PM received first jab
Prime minister Katrín Jakobsdóttir was among the 12,000 people to receive the Pfizer COVID-19 vaccine at Reykjavík’s Laugardalshöll arena yesterday. She admitted that she is not a big fan of injections: “I’ve been so stressed about the injection all day and not thought about anything else than coming here. I’m just a bit...well, it’s like going to the dentist. But it was all so very well done and I can say to everyone who is scared of injections that they have nothing to fear,” she said after. more

First ever brush fire danger alert
Icelandic civil protection authorities have declared a danger alert for brush fires for the first time ever. The decision, which includes a ban on all open flames, was taken yesterday in collaboration with the fire brigades of the Westfjords, West Iceland, the capital region, Suðurnes, and South Iceland. more

Re-evaluation needed of the size of the hazard area
Updated 03.05 12:15The eruption in Fagradalsfjall continues through one main crater. The active crater is the fifth fissure opening that opened in the area on the 13th of April. Since the 27th of April, the volcanic activity was characterized by continuous lava fountains, while the activity changed at around midnight on the 2nd of May, and has since  been showing pulsating behaviour. Considering these changes in activity, the size of the hazard area at the eruption site is being re-evaluated.  more

A minor eruption underway
Uptdated 29.3 at 09:30The Civil Protection and Emergency Management's Science Board held a meeting Friday (Mars 26.) to discuss the volcanic eruption in Geldingadalir on the Reykjanes Peninsula. A lot of data has been collected including on-site and remote measurements along with modeling work forecasting the event's possible behavior over the coming days. A report detailing the event's general status and proposals for regular monitoring will be released shortly. more
